Talent.com
Senior Software Architect

Senior Software Architect

Provation Medical, Inc.Minneapolis, MN, US
job_description.job_card.variable_hours_ago
serp_jobs.job_preview.job_type
  • serp_jobs.job_card.full_time
job_description.job_card.job_description

A job at Provation is your chance to make a difference in the lives of medical professionals and their patients who depend on our software each and every day. Provation is the premier software provider of procedure documentation, workflow automation, and clinical decision support solutions and trusted by leading physicians globally. As a market leader for more than 25 years, we proudly serve thousands of hospitals, surgical facilities, physician groups and medical offices, including 19 of the top 20 U.S. hospitals and health systems and all 20 of the top 20 ASC management companies.

Provation software helps providers increase operational efficiencies, business profitability, and regulatory compliance by improving quality, streamlining workflows, and enabling insights. For you, that means working on a team that is passionate about finding innovative solutions to meet customer needs, as well as improving and making a difference in the healthcare industry.

In 2021, Provation was acquired by Fortive Corporation, a Fortune 1000 company that builds essential technology and accelerates transformation in high-impact fields like workplace safety, engineering, and healthcare. At Fortive inclusion and equality are inextricably linked within our core values. Just as we invest in our teams’ health and wellbeing, we continuously improve on our promise to deliver equitable benefits and offerings for all. Together, we are stronger, and we can harness the power of the Fortive Business System to better serve our healthcare customers with innovative digital offerings and industry-leading productivity solutions that clinicians can trust.

Job Summary :

Provide technical thought leadership, drive technology direction across anesthesia and ultimately help our teams produce exceptional software that is tightly aligned with business objectives. Partner with team members to ensure cloud infrastructure solutions are designed and built with a high level of quality, security and scalability. Utilize the latest full stack technologies and cloud services to produce exceptional software within a continuous integration / continuous delivery environment.

Duties & Responsibilities :

  • Work closely with Product Management and cross-functional teams to evaluate, design, and implement AI / ML-powered features, including Generative AI and predictive analytics, across Provation products.
  • Develop and maintain architectural principles, frameworks, and strategies with a strong focus on cloud-native, AI-first solutions that align with business objectives.
  • Drive architectural vision and build consensus across multiple engineering teams, incorporating scalable AI / ML pipelines and GenAI technologies.
  • Identify and promote reusability of code, models, and AI / ML components to accelerate delivery of intelligent features.
  • Lead the design and rapid development of proof-of-concepts (POCs) ( based on AI / ML and GenAI, if required) that can be evaluated by beta customers for real-world feedback and iterative validation.
  • Serve as an advocate for Agile methodologies and modern software engineering practices.
  • Research, assess, and apply emerging trends in Generative AI, machine learning, analytics, and cloud computing to drive product innovation.
  • Leverage cloud platforms and MLOps tools to improve time-to-market and operational efficiency of AI / ML features.
  • Ensure architectural compliance with enterprise security, data governance, and model lifecycle standards.
  • Produce and maintain system models, AI architecture diagrams, and solution artifacts that clearly articulate design decisions and data flows.
  • Collaborate in Agile ceremonies including daily standups, estimation, sprint planning, and retrospectives, with an emphasis on AI-driven development.
  • Participated in code and model reviews, mentoring engineering and QA teams in AI / ML design patterns, responsible AI practices, and cloud architecture.
  • Lead prototyping and innovation efforts using GenAI to explore new product capabilities and AI-powered business workflows.

Job Requirements :

Education & Experience

  • Bachelor’s degree in computer science, Data Science, or a related technical field preferred; equivalent work experience accepted.
  • 3–5+ years of software architecture experience, including at least 2 years in AI / ML solution architecture, with hands-on experience in Generative AI, ML pipelines, or AI-driven analytics.
  • Strong programming skills in C#, .NET Core, and hands on experience with Python or other ML-oriented languages / frameworks (e.g., TensorFlow, PyTorch).
  • Experience with microservices-driven architecture, including designing, developing, and deploying distributed systems using containers (e.g., Docker), Kubernetes (AKS preferred), and Azure Service Fabric or similar platforms.
  • Experience with both SQL (e.g., Azure SQL Database) and NoSQL (e.g., Cosmos DB), and managing datasets for model training and inference in Azure environments.
  • Proven experience designing and delivering rapid prototypes and POCs, preferably using Azure AI and cloud services, tested with beta customers or internal stakeholders.
  • Deep expertise in Microsoft Azure, including services like Azure Machine Learning, Azure OpenAI, Cognitive Services, Azure Functions, Azure Data Lake, and Azure Synapse Analytics.
  • Proficient in web technologies such as JavaScript, TypeScript, HTML5, and CSS, with the ability to integrate GenAI features into web applications.
  • Familiarity with Azure DevOps, ARM templates, and CI / CD pipelines for deploying cloud-based and AI-powered applications.
  • Strong understanding of cloud security, data governance, and AI model compliance in regulated environments.
  • Other Knowledge, Skills, Abilities or Certifications

  • Demonstrated ability to quickly build and iterate on AI / ML POCs using Azure services, incorporating user feedback for solution refinement.
  • Excellent communication and collaboration skills, capable of aligning AI / ML architectural direction with both technical and business stakeholders.
  • Experience working in Agile environments and supporting rapid iteration cycles tied to real-world customer validation.
  • Familiarity with HIPAA, GDPR, and other data privacy standards, especially as applied to Azure-hosted healthcare applications.
  • Certification in Microsoft Azure Architecture, AI Engineer, or Data Scientist (preferred but not required).
  • Ability to handle confidential and regulated data (including PHI) in accordance with company and legal requirements.
  • Travel may be required (
  • Provation Core Values :

  • Customer Focused : We put our customers first and maintain effective customer relationships.
  • Productive : We work smarter; We work to produce the most effective results.
  • Innovative : We look to improve or create more effective processes, products or ideas to increase our business success.
  • Accountable : We see it, we own it, we solve it and we do it.
  • Teamwork : We practice collaboration and communication across the organization.
  • Fortive Corporation Overview

    Fortive’s essential technology makes the world stronger, safer, and smarter. We accelerate transformation across a broad range of applications including environmental, health and safety compliance, industrial condition monitoring, next-generation product design, and healthcare safety solutions.

    We are a global industrial technology innovator with a startup spirit. Our forward-looking companies lead the way in software-powered workflow solutions, data-driven intelligence, AI-powered automation, and other disruptive technologies. We’re a force for progress, working alongside our customers and partners to solve challenges on a global scale, from workplace safety in the most demanding conditions to groundbreaking sustainability solutions.

    We are a diverse team 17,000 strong, united by a dynamic, inclusive culture and energized by limitless learning and growth. We use the proven Fortive Business System (FBS) to accelerate our positive impact.

    At Fortive, we believe in you. We believe in your potential—your ability to learn, grow, and make a difference.

    At Fortive, we believe in us. We believe in the power of people working together to solve problems no one could solve alone.

    At Fortive, we believe in growth. We’re honest about what’s working and what isn’t, and we never stop improving and innovating.

    Fortive : For you, for us, for growth.

    About Provation

    Provation is a leading provider of healthcare software and SaaS solutions for clinical productivity, care coordination, quality reporting, and billing. Our purpose is to empower providers to deliver quality healthcare for all. Provation’s comprehensive portfolio spans the entire patient encounter, from pre-procedure through post-procedure, with solutions for physician and nursing documentation (Provation MD, Provation Apex, MD-Reports, Provation endoPRO, and Provation MultiCaregiver), anesthesia documentation (#1 Best in KLAS Provation iPro), patient engagement, surgical care coordination, quality reporting, and billing capture (Provation SurgicalValet), order set and care plan management (Provation Order Set Advisor and Provation Care Plans), and EHR embedded clinical documentation (Provation Clinic Note). Provation has a loyal customer base, serving more than 5,000 hospitals, surgery centers, and medical offices, and 700 physician groups globally, including 19 of the top 20 U.S. hospitals. In 2021, Provation was acquired by Fortive Corporation, a Fortune 1000 company that builds essential technology and accelerates transformation in high-impact fields like workplace safety, engineering, and healthcare. For more information about our solutions, visit provationmedical.com and follow us on Twitter, Facebook, and LinkedIn. Our purpose at Provation is to empower providers to deliver quality healthcare for all. To deliver on this commitment, we’re guided by our core values – Provation has a culture of CARES : Community - We have a shared sense of improving healthcare, enriching the broader world we live in and serve. Accountability - We own it and get it done with integrity. Respect - We build diverse teams that collaborate and communicate with positive intent and trust. Excellence - We welcome new ideas as we innovate quality solutions. Service - We are passionate about putting customers first.

    We Are an Equal Opportunity Employer. Fortive Corporation and all Fortive Companies are proud to be equal opportunity employers. We value and encourage diversity and solicit applications from all qualified applicants without regard to race, color, national origin, religion, sex, age, marital status, disability, veteran status, sexual orientation, gender identity or expression, or other characteristics protected by law. Fortive and all Fortive Companies are also committed to providing reasonable accommodations for applicants with disabilities. Individuals who need a reasonable accommodation because of a disability for any part of the employment application process, please contact us at applyassistance@fortive.com.

    Bonus or Equity

    This position is also eligible for bonus as part of the total compensation package.

    Pay Range

    The salary range for this position (in local currency) is 79,300.00 - 147,300.00

    #J-18808-Ljbffr

    serp_jobs.job_alerts.create_a_job

    Software Architect • Minneapolis, MN, US

    Job_description.internal_linking.related_jobs
    • serp_jobs.job_card.promoted
    Senior Solutions Architect

    Senior Solutions Architect

    Blue Cross Blue Shield AssociationMinneapolis, MN, United States
    serp_jobs.job_card.full_time
    The hiring range for this role is : .This is the lowest to highest salary we.A candidate's position within the.Note : No amount of pay is considered to be wages or compensation until such amount is ea...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    • serp_jobs.job_card.new
    PEGA Certified Senior System Architect

    PEGA Certified Senior System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a PEGA Senior System Architect (SSA) - Manager.Key Responsibilities Design and implement Pega solutions to enhance operational efficiency Oversee Pega Integration proces...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_hours
    • serp_jobs.job_card.promoted
    Senior Data Architect

    Senior Data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    Key Responsibilities : Lead the definition and execution of the Information Management roadmap Manage architectural runway for enterprise data models and advanced data analytics capabilities Pro...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Software Engineer

    Senior Software Engineer

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Software Engineer, Developer Platform.Key Responsibilities : Develop infrastructure software, tools, and frameworks to enhance developer productivity Deliver cro...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Solution Architect

    Solution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Solution Architect.Key Responsibilities Collaborate with clients and internal teams to define project scope, timelines, and deliverables Design tailored solutions base...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Software Architect

    Senior Software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Software Architect - Integrations.Key Responsibilities Lead the design and development of scalable ATS integrations and APIs in the Typescript / Node ecosystem Dr...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Solutions Architect

    Senior Solutions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Principal Solutions Architect.Key Responsibilities Participate in business development activities and qualify strategic opportunities Lead technical solution re...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Enterprise Architect

    Enterprise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for an Enterprise Architect.Key Responsibilities Design and implement enterprise architecture solutions that align with business goals Collaborate with cross-functional team...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Fullstack Software Engineer

    Senior Fullstack Software Engineer

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Fullstack Software Engineer - Adoption.Key Responsibilities Develop and enhance scalable Python and Golang services for a member-facing mobile app Contribute to...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ior Architect

    Senior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Platform Architect to drive innovative security solutions for platform components and services. Key Responsibilities Demonstrate architectural leadership and tech...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    • serp_jobs.job_card.new
    Senior C++ Software Architect

    Senior C++ Software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a (Senior) C++ Software Architect.Key Responsibilities Develop high-performance C++ applications for the analysis and visualization of meteorological data Drive the furt...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_hours
    • serp_jobs.job_card.promoted
    Kinaxis Implementation Architect

    Kinaxis Implementation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    Manager - Kinaxis Implementation Architect.Key Responsibilities Lead the design and implementation of Kinaxis solutions to meet client requirements Oversee the integration of Kinaxis modules and...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
    • serp_jobs.job_card.promoted
    Senior Solution Architect, EUC

    Senior Solution Architect, EUC

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Solution Architect, End User Computing.Key Responsibilities Design and plan the enterprise End User Computing environment Troubleshoot and resolve escalated or ...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Senior AI Software Engineer

    Senior AI Software Engineer

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ior AI Software Engineer.Key Responsibilities Deliver high-quality solutions to complex technical problems faced by customers Manage and optimize APIs in cloud-nati...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ior MarTech Architect

    Senior MarTech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ior MarTech Technology / Enterprise Architect.Key Responsibilities Lead current-state assessment and future-state architecture design for Adobe Experience Cloud and t...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Senior Test Architect

    Senior Test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Test Architect.Key Responsibilities : Define and evolve organization-wide quality engineering strategies and architect scalable test automation frameworks Lead p...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_1_day
    • serp_jobs.job_card.promoted
    Senior Business Architect

    Senior Business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Business Architect to lead enterprise-wide initiatives that align business strategy with technology capabilities. Key Responsibilities Architect and execute enter...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_30
    • serp_jobs.job_card.promoted
    Senior API Security Architect

    Senior API Security Architect

    VirtualVocationsMinneapolis,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Enterprise Security Architect to empower organizations in protecting their API ecosystems. Key Responsibilities Own the technical sales lifecycle, including disco...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days
    • serp_jobs.job_card.promoted
    • serp_jobs.job_card.new
    PEGA Senior System Architect

    PEGA Senior System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a PEGA Senior System Architect (SSA) - Manager.Key Responsibilities Design and implement robust Pega solutions to enhance operational efficiency Oversee Pega Integration...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_hours
    • serp_jobs.job_card.promoted
    Senior Enterprise Security Architect

    Senior Enterprise Security Architect

    VirtualVocationsSaint Paul, Minnesota, United States
    serp_jobs.job_card.full_time
    A company is looking for a Senior Enterprise Security Architect, Remote.Key Responsibilities Own the technical sales lifecycle, including discovery, solution design, and product demonstrations S...serp_jobs.internal_linking.show_moreserp_jobs.last_updated.last_updated_variable_days